Excellent place to eat with fabulous sea views. We ate here during storm Harry, which really added to visual experience.
We started with half a dozen oysters, served with limes, mignonette sauce and tabasco. The oysters were plump and fresh and really tasty. We also had the steak tartare overlain with a raw egg yoke. The meat was nicely seasoned and good quality which made for a delightful dish. For mains, I had the pan fried Mediterranean octopus with capers, cherry tomatoes, in a delicious tomato sauce with olive oil and garlic. The octopus was amongst the most tender that I've ever eaten and was full of flavour. My partner had the bouillabaise soup and she was really pleased with the authenticity of this dish. We felt that the local voignier wine was a good choice, and paired well with these main courses.
All in all, this was a splendid place to eat and I can highly recommend Barracuda, both for its food and also for the excellent service.
